4. George S Abela is Professor and Chief Division of Cardiology at Michigan State University. He is a pioneer in the mechanisms of plaque rupture and thrombosis leading to heart attacks and strokes. He demonstrated for the first time that cholesterol occupies a larger volume in crystal state that can lead to rupture of the atherosclerotic fibrous plaque cap. He is the editor of ten books, has written over 200 articles and trained over 50 cardiologists practicing worldwide.
